The integrity of PVC and TPO roofing membranes relies heavily on proper seam treatment, a critical yet often misunderstood aspect of installation. These thermoplastic membranes dominate the commercial roofing market due to their durability and energy efficiency, but their performance hinges on meticulous attention to seam preparation, joining methods, and environmental conditions. Field studies show a ±5% tolerance window for hot-air welding equipment, with critical parameters varying by membrane type:
| Membrane | Optimal Welding Temp | Speed (ft/min) | Pressure (PSI) |
|---|---|---|---|
| PVC | 950-1100°F | 4-6 | 35-45 |
| TPO | 1050-1200°F | 3-5 | 40-50 |

Infrared thermography reveals that 80% of poor welds occur within 3 inches of termination points, emphasizing the need for overlap zone temperature monitoring.

While material science continues improving membrane formulations, proper seam execution remains fundamentally dependent on installer expertise, environmental control, and systematic quality assurance. The industry shift toward digitally logged weld parameters and IoT-enabled welding equipment shows promise in reducing human error factors, but traditional craftsmanship principles still govern successful membrane installations.
